Author Topic: LuaUPnP discussion -- the next big feature in Vera  (Read 49239 times)

Offline chevdor

  • Jr. Member
  • **
  • Posts: 78
  • Karma: +0/-0
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#45 on: May 15, 2012, 03:37:36 pm »
Getting the temperature withe decimal values. Is that SOO hard?

Offline psykokwak

  • Jr. Member
  • **
  • Posts: 77
  • Karma: +0/-0
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#46 on: May 24, 2012, 05:02:40 pm »
Getting the temperature withe decimal values. Is that SOO hard?

+1

Some other points :
- Improve the "/var/log/cmh/LuaUPnP.log" update rate. It's very annoying to have to wait few time when we debug our program...
- Please, update your wiki. For exemple the luup.attr_get("foo", 9) function does not exists anymore. (I use "luup.devices[9].foo" instead).
- Maybe it could be nice to add a "print_r" function to help debugging. I use this one : http://www.hpelbers.org/lua/print_r
- Add a luup.call_timer_cancel(...) function.
- Add a json lua library (as discussed here http://forum.micasaverde.com/index.php/topic,10521.msg74064.html#msg74064


Thanks.

Offline oTi@

  • Beta Testers
  • Master Member
  • *****
  • Posts: 4045
  • Karma: +30/-6
  • UI what ?!
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#47 on: May 24, 2012, 08:41:30 pm »
- Improve the "/var/log/cmh/LuaUPnP.log" update rate. It's very annoying to have to wait few time when we debug our program...
In /etc/cmh/cmh.conf set:
Code: [Select]
ImmediatelyFlushLog=1
Dezwaved at the moment...

Offline psykokwak

  • Jr. Member
  • **
  • Posts: 77
  • Karma: +0/-0
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#48 on: May 25, 2012, 03:19:16 am »
- Improve the "/var/log/cmh/LuaUPnP.log" update rate. It's very annoying to have to wait few time when we debug our program...
In /etc/cmh/cmh.conf set:
Code: [Select]
ImmediatelyFlushLog=1

Yeahhh. Thanks.
Maybe it could be a good idea to put that on the wiki ?

Offline mcvflorin

  • Administrator
  • Hero Member
  • *****
  • Posts: 1759
  • Karma: +11/-3
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#49 on: May 25, 2012, 06:27:34 am »
  • When you enable VerboseLogging (either from the UI, or from the console using VerboseLogging.sh enable) ImmediatelyFlushLog is automatically set to 1.
  • The attr_get function has been added recently and it's not available in 1.5.346.
  • A Lua json library will be added in the next firmware.

Offline RichardTSchaefer

  • Master Member
  • *******
  • Posts: 9736
  • Karma: +737/-136
    • RTS Services Plugins
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#50 on: June 04, 2012, 02:13:28 pm »
A hook to have trap notifications in a plugin.
I would like to have all notifications be sent via  VeraAlert instead of Mios EMail/SMS

Offline mcvflorin

  • Administrator
  • Hero Member
  • *****
  • Posts: 1759
  • Karma: +11/-3
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#51 on: June 05, 2012, 05:54:35 am »
@RichartTSchaefer

Not exactly what you want, but with a bit of work you can get a server set up and use this: http://wiki.micasaverde.com/index.php/AlternateEventServer

Offline RichardTSchaefer

  • Master Member
  • *******
  • Posts: 9736
  • Karma: +737/-136
    • RTS Services Plugins
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#52 on: June 05, 2012, 08:21:36 am »
Something like that for setting a notification handler would be great ... but with a replace option as opposed to an additional destination.

That plus add the option of a user defined string everywhere a notification is defined in the UI.

A notification plugin can then:
  • Notification Service specific customization.
  • Collect additional information for the available users (Assumes we can get at this info ... I have not looked yet)  ... i.e. for VerAlert the target ID for the user's phone. 
  • Trap the notifications with the following info: Name, Existing Notification Description Info, User Defined Optional Message, and notified user list; It can format and send the data for the custom notification service

Offline fouclo62

  • Full Member
  • ***
  • Posts: 105
  • Karma: +2/-0
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#53 on: April 18, 2014, 03:19:09 pm »
Not sure if this is the right place for my question...   but I stumbled upon LUA Development Tool (LDT) and I was wondering if there was a way to make it work with LuaUPnP  (maybe by adding libraries or something???)  Please bare with me, I'm still new at all this and I don't know what I'm talking about but any constructive help will be appreciated.
Thx
Claude

Offline fouclo62

  • Full Member
  • ***
  • Posts: 105
  • Karma: +2/-0
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#54 on: April 18, 2015, 09:53:36 pm »
Wow... how did this post show up here "now"... This was one of my first post that I did years ago.  Anyway, I guess I have my answer now... I stumbled on ZeroBrane for Vera and it is not too shabby for troubleshooting LUUP... look it up  ;-)

Offline akbooer

  • Master Member
  • *******
  • Posts: 5234
  • Karma: +226/-67
  • "Less is more"
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#55 on: April 19, 2015, 05:38:37 am »
@fouclo62, thank you for reawakening this thread.

It reminds me to ask if anyone knows whether the promised JSON library ever appeared?

  • When you enable VerboseLogging (either from the UI, or from the console using VerboseLogging.sh enable) ImmediatelyFlushLog is automatically set to 1.
  • The attr_get function has been added recently and it's not available in 1.5.346.
  • A Lua json library will be added in the next firmware.
3x Vera Lite-UI5/Edge-UI7, 25x Fibaro, 23x TKB, 9x MiniMote, 2x NorthQ Power, 2x Netatmo, 1x Foscam FI9831P.
Razberry, MySensors Arduino, HomeWave, AltUI, DataYours, openLuup, ZWay, ZeroBrane Studio.

Offline mcvflorin

  • Administrator
  • Hero Member
  • *****
  • Posts: 1759
  • Karma: +11/-3
Re: LuaUPnP discussion -- the next big feature in Vera
« Reply #56 on: April 20, 2015, 02:35:24 am »
UI7 contains the dkjson library.